The FDA has looked favorably on technology enabled and decentralized clinical trial models even prior to COVID, but the pandemic has led to broader adoption of these technologies and models clearing the way for technology companies to continue disrupting the industry at greater scale. Today we’ll be talking about clinical research and the landscape for clinical research is evolving with many sponsors looking to leverage technology to address inefficiencies in the traditional site-based clinical trial process and counter the rising cost of developing new therapies. Now though, we also can get Romana-style pies, baked for five minutes in a 600-degree gas oven. Christened for just 90 seconds in an 800-degree wood-fired oven, the tender-chewy crust emerges with golden bubble edges and a bit of char. These 12-inch round beauties still take center stage. Originally opened in 2012, Pizzando has been best known for its Napolitana-style pies. The best part is an expanded menu that goes beyond the previous mainly-pizza offerings plus a handful of pastas.
